The pre-installation planning and site coordination that precedes physical racking installation is one of the most important and most frequently underestimated contributors to the quality and efficiency of the installation process itself. A solar racking installation contractor that arrives on site with a clear understanding of the racking system specifications, the pile layout and alignment data, the zone sequencing plan, and the material staging strategy that will support consistent crew productivity across the full project area is positioned to execute the installation phase far more efficiently and with far greater quality consistency than one that treats these planning elements as details to be worked out in the field as work progresses. Pre-installation coordination with the project’s civil and mechanical teams to understand soil variability, drainage patterns, and any site-specific conditions that may affect pile embedment or racking alignment is another dimension of thorough preparation that experienced solar racking installation contractors incorporate as a standard part of their project mobilization process.

Material management and logistics coordination are practical but critically important dimensions of solar racking installation that have a significant and direct impact on crew productivity, installation quality, and project schedule performance. A racking installation contractor that manages material deliveries, staging areas, and component inventory with the kind of systematic discipline that ensures crews always have the right materials in the right location at the right time eliminates one of the most common and most avoidable sources of installation delay and crew downtime on utility-scale solar projects. Conversely, a contractor that manages materials reactively — staging components inefficiently, failing to anticipate delivery timing relative to installation progress, or allowing material shortages to idle crews while waiting for replenishment — introduces productivity losses and schedule risk that compound over the course of a large project and are extremely difficult to recover from once they have accumulated.
